FORT WAYNE, Ind. (WPTA21) — Habitat for Humanity is set to build the first as a part of a partnership in the Mount Vernon Park neighborhood.

The organization partnered with Bridge of Grace Compassionate Ministries for the home build. The home will be a three-bedroom, one bath, 1,100 square foot home with off-street parking. The anticipated monthly mortgage will be around $330.00 for partner families.

Community leaders and corporate partners will spend Thursday framing the walls for one-hour shifts. Organizers say it will give volunteers the ability to learn more about Habitat & Bridge of Grace’s vision to build together.

The application for the home opens on World Habitat Day, October 7th, 2019. Interested applicants can apply by visiting habitatgfw.com.
